How access works here

Road-adjacent public reaches

Freestone reaches on this list are generally reached from a road that runs the valley — bridge crossings, pullouts and public-land frontage. Between those, ownership changes without a sign.

Launch · Hand-launch for a raft or small drift boat at bridges and pullouts where it is legal. Confirm the take-out before you push off; a freestone take-out can be a long way down.

Parking · Parking is at designated access points. A pullout that looks fine is not automatically legal or safe to leave a vehicle in.

Idaho publishes access points and boat ramps in the Fishing Planner map centre. Many reaches are reached from public road right-of-way or Forest Service land.

Gauge

A public gauge is mapped

Flow and water temperature for this water are read from USGS site 13316500, Little Salmon River at Riggins, ID. It is an official public gauge, not a fishing pin: it describes the river at one point, and the reach you stand in may be doing something else.
